**Q: How are bulk edits authorized in the Ostrellan admin table?**

Bulk edits affecting more than fifty rows require dual confirmation. The initiating admin selects rows and stages the change; a second admin approves within the Verimont console. All staged changes are diffed and logged immutably. For audits exceeding five hundred rows, the system additionally locks the approval step behind the sealed reviewer credential. To complete that step, the reviewer enters the recovery passphrase below.

vault phrase of kaduf-baweg = norael-julox-raleth-wenok-eliir-ulamir-ulair-norwyn-rusion

Overall the Keyhollow reset flow revamp looks solid — nice work splitting token minting from delivery, and the single-use enforcement is much cleaner than the old Lanterbee code. Two asks before I approve: can we get a test for the expired-token-then-resend race, and can you confirm the lockout counter resets only on successful auth, not on reset request? Also, I'd rather these limits live in one obvious place than scattered as magic numbers. I've consolidated them below; please sanity-check the values.

constants for kaduf-tafop:
QUOTAS = {
    "holwyn": 877,
    "pelox": 887,
    "zorath": 371,
    "ralir": 836,
    "juldor": 266,
}

**Ticket: Signature verification failing on TileForge cache layer**

For anyone new to the Mapwright stack: the tile-rendering cache refuses to serve pre-rendered bundles when the signature check fails, falling back to slow live rendering. We traced this to a stale verification key baked into the cache nodes. To reproduce locally, you'll need to verify a bundle yourself using the current signing key below.

deploy key for kagup-bawig: bky9_ZMq28eTw9